Acting upon Bill Whan's request for some searching at Hoover Reservoir, Dan
Sanders and I spent a couple of hours this morning looking for small
cormorants. We started at the sand bar just to the north of the County Line
Bridge. We stopped several places on north, with the last being the
boardwalk. We saw about 100 cormorants, but, could not make out any smaller
ones. That does NOT mean that a smaller one isn't flying around the
reservoir some place!
